Taylor 300 Series | 322ce 12-Fret

All-Solid Tropical Mahogany

This cutaway version of Taylor's 12-fret Grand Concert from the 300 Series boasts all-mahogany construction, solid tonewoods and V-Class interior bracing for improved volume and sustain. The 322ce 12-Fret boasts a compact feel with strong tonal articulation that make it an ideal choice for fingerstyle arrangements and recording applications, and the 12-fret-to-neck setup offers a relaxed feel and more presence in the midrange. The result is a punchy, balanced voice with a focus on the fundamental note and minimal overtones, a sound that translates beautifully in amplified settings thanks to the built-in ES2 electronics.

  • Solid mahogany construction for bold midrange voice
  • 12-fret setup adds midrange presence and relaxed feel
  • V-Class bracing for improved volume and sustain
  • Grand Concert body offers intimate playing experience
  • Includes built-in ES2 electronics and hardshell case
  • Responsibly Sourced Materials

Grand Concert - A smaller-bodied guitar ideally suited for fingerstyle.

Tropical Mahogany Body - A midrange powerhouse. Mahogany is prized for balance and articulation, making it one of the best all-around tonewoods there is.

Tropical Mahogany Top - The hardwood top produces strong fundamentals with clarity and focus.

Expression System 2 - The Expression System 2 captures more of a guitar's dynamic properties using a breakthrough behind-the-saddle design.

Venetian Cutaway - The Venetian cutaway is known for its soft, round lines. The sloping peak of the cutaway will vary depending on the shape of the body.

V-Class Bracing - Taylor's patented V-Class bracing is a revolutionary new pattern - a new sonic engine - that marks a major shift away from traditional steel-string bracing patterns.
